Represented Roles and Ethical Considerations
The choice to depict a dog in a lab coat often abstracts the role of model organism or research participant. In real-world research, dogs have served as model organisms in fields such as physiology, pharmacology, and behavioral science. When images anthropomorphize dogs with lab coats, they compress these roles into a single visual metaphor. Responsible communicators should clarify whether the dog represents an actual research subject, a stylized teaching tool, or a fictional guide. Transparency reduces confusion about animal welfare, consent, and scientific validity.
Clarifying Model Organisms and Representation
A model organism is a species studied to understand broader biological processes, with results interpreted cautiously across species. Dogs have contributed to advances in cardiology, neuroscience, and comparative medicine. Educational visuals sometimes compress this nuance by showing a dog in a lab coat as a shorthand for ‘research involving animals.’ Viewers should recognize that such imagery is a simplification and does not equate to human medical practice or direct applicability without rigorous study design and ethical oversight.

Comparisons and Broader Context
Comparing imagery across species can clarify how different models are portrayed. While dogs may appear in educational visuals due to familiarity, other common model organisms include mice, fruit flies, zebrafish, and rabbits. Each species serves particular research questions, and visuals should make these roles understandable. Presenting multiple models, when relevant, supports a more nuanced view of how science uses diverse organisms to build evidence.
